HomeMy WebLinkAboutgr00090_000055_pg045MOUNDS VIEW CITY COUNCIL February 9, 1981 Regular Meeting Page 5 3. He needed approval to return excess monies from Mr. and Mrs. Franklin Vino received by the city for the subdivision rezoning request which was approved last year. MOTION: Forslund made a motion, seconded by Doty to approve Check #17157 in the amount of $314.67 to be refunded to Mr. Franklin Veno. Ayes -3 Nays -0 MOTION CARRIED. The Council recessed at 9:40 p.m. and re- convened at 9:45 p.m. FORSLUND: 14. Report of the Councilmembers MOTION: Forslund made a motion, seconded by Doty to accept the 1980 yearly police report received by the Council from Police Chief Grabowski. Ayes -3 Nays -0 MOTION CARRIED. 1. She attended a sewage /sludge meeting in Coon Rapids recently. She gave a copy of the report to Administrator Pauley. 2. The proposed Blaine /MnDot /Mounds View Limited Use Permit recommendations from the Planning Commission will be presented to Council in the next few weeks. 3. The Planning Commission accepted the final draft of the housing plan at their last meeting. Meetings are scheduled for Feb. llth and Feb. 25th (if necessary) to discuss the capital improvements program. BLANCHARD /DOTY: They both commented on the informative League meeting they recently attended on January 31st. Many of the League's suggestions were already being implemented by Mounds View. PAULEY: 15. Report of the Administrator 1. He presented Resolution No. 1241 Requesting the Placement of Certain County Road Improvement Projects on the 1981 Com- prehensive Transportation Plan for Ramsey County. He stated that this would be the first step in getting the County to undertake these projects.
